まず、どのようにプライベートミラーを所有するには?
方法の一つ:commitコマンドを使用します。
1、現在実行中のhttpdコンテナは、私たちが直接コンテナHTMLコンテンツを変更することができると仮定。
ドッキングウィンドウexecが2b66eedfc838 / binに/ bashのを-IT
IDは、ドッキングウィンドウは、psとコンテナのうち図である。2b66eedfc838
-it:干渉が血管に入ることはできません
2、index.htmlファイルを変更します
Vimのindex.htmlを
あなたはvimのコマンドを持っていない場合は、別途のapt-getコマンドをインストールする必要があります注意してください。
図3に示すように、容器は修正プライベート画像を提出しています。
ドッキングウィンドウが2b66eedfc838コミット私-httpdの
4、ミラードッキングウィンドウがあるかどうかを確認するには
方法2:Dockerfile
1.フォルダを作成します。
mkdir MYIMAGE
2. Dockerfileを作成します。
3、Dockerfileを構築
ドッキングウィンドウを構築します。
4、成功かどうかを確認するために
第二に、容器の操作はどっち?
1、フォアグラウンド
如ドッカーは、Ubuntuの/ binに/ bashの-itを実行します
-i代表interactive
-t代表端子
バックグラウンドで実行されている2、
80 docker.io/httpd:ドッカーは、-d -p 8088を実行します
-d代わっデタッチは、バックグラウンドで実行されています
第三に、コンテナは、リソースの使用を制御することができますか?
答えはイエス、のcgroupのCPU、ディスクI / O、メモリなど、および仮想マシンの制御による制御は、同様のリソースを感じています。
第四に、コンテナのネットワーク操作機構は、どのようにのようなものでしょうか?
コンテナのデフォルトのネットワーク通信メカニズムは、ブリッジ、どのように理解しているのですか?
各容器、docker0ブリッジブリッジ通信とインターフェースする実際の割り当てvEthインターフェイスを開始します。カードdocker0とホストは実際にポートマッピングモードを介して接続されています。
ドッキングウィンドウのネットワークで一目理解で、bridgeコマンドを検査します。ゲートウェイ上docker0、各容器vEthインターフェイスにおけるIPアドレスに対応します。
実際に、我々は、新たなネットワークセグメントを形成するために、同様のdocker0新しいゲートウェイグループに参加する新しいコンテナブリッジを作成することができます。ホスト・ネットワーク・セグメントが通信することができ、異なるネットワークセグメントを交換することができません。
私はこの記事はあなたを助けることができると思います。
更多内容实时更新,请访问公众号。